Science

Alphaprodine is a synthetic opioid analgesic that works by binding to specific receptors in the brain and spinal cord. Its physical properties include a high lipid solubility, which allows it to easily cross the blood-brain barrier and reach its target receptors. Once bound to these receptors, alphaprodine inhibits the transmission of pain signals, resulting in pain relief. Additionally, alphaprodine has a short half-life, meaning it is quickly metabolized and eliminated from the body, reducing the risk of accumulation and potential toxicity.

Negatives

Alphaprodine is a synthetic opioid analgesic that is used to treat moderate to severe pain. While it is effective in relieving pain, it can also cause a number of side effects and sensitivities. One of the most common side effects of alphaprodine is respiratory depression, which can be life-threatening. Other side effects may include dizziness, nausea, vomiting, constipation, and sedation. In some cases, alphaprodine can also cause allergic reactions, such as hives, itching, and difficulty breathing. Alphaprodine can also interact with other medications, including other opioids, benzodiazepines, and alcohol. These interactions can increase the risk of respiratory depression and other side effects. It is important to inform your healthcare provider of all medications you are taking before starting alphaprodine. Individuals with a history of substance abuse or addiction may be more sensitive to the effects of alphaprodine and may be at a higher risk of developing dependence or addiction.
